Why Mumbai mosques are falling silent? Loudspeakers removed, apps, home speakers replace azan; community debates change | Mumbai News
MUMBAI: Right opposite Sunni Badi Masjid in central Mumbai’s Madanpura lives Ayaz Mohammed Hussain’s family — in a two-room house in an old building named Chhota Isa. Hussain, 65, a retired railway guard, and wife Shama never had to check namaz time on their wall clock or mobile. The 127-year-old mosque’s loudspeakers amplified the azan…
